While Hispanic men and women have seen their unemployment rates drop for the explanation that Great Recession , only Hispanic men (at 4.7 percent unemployment in 2017) have almost closed the gap with all men (4.four p.c unemployment in 2017). At 5.7 p.c, the unemployment fee for Hispanic ladies is much larger than the unemployment price for all girls (4.three percent). Characteristics of the sending group have been obtained by asking members to provide the name of the neighborhood the place they lived earlier than migrating. This group was matched to indicators from the Consejo Nacional de Población , which supplies whole population for each Mexican group primarily based on Census information. Communities with a population below 5000 have been defined as rural, communities with a population between 5000 and 14,999 had been outlined as semi-urban, and communities with a population of 15,000 or greater were categorized as urban . Participants answered a self-administered questionnaire designed to gather information on reproductive historical past , demographic characteristics (education, occupation, etc.), body mass index at different ages, and sure life-style components . Information was also obtained on age at pure menopause, which was defined as the age at which the final episode of menstrual bleeding occurred and was not followed by another in 12 months. Last December, following an extended battle waged by feminist activists, Argentina decriminalised abortion up until 14 weeks. This galvanised the “Marea Verde” or Green Wave pro-choice motion across Latin America. In Mexico, ladies sporting bright green bandanas poured into the streets demanding that their authorities do the identical.
